7. Your Rights Under GDPR

Under EU and Irish data protection law, you hold rights regarding the personal data we maintain about you:

  • Right of Access: Request a copy of the personal data we hold about you.
  • Right to Rectification: Request correction of inaccurate or incomplete data.
  • Right to Erasure (“Right to be Forgotten”): Request deletion of your personal data when it is no longer required for legal or contractual grounds.
  • Right to Restrict Processing: Request the temporary suspension of processing under specific circumstances.
  • Right to Data Portability: Request transfer of your data to another party in a structured, machine-readable format.
  • Right to Object: Object to the processing of your data for direct marketing purposes or processing based on legitimate interest.
  • Right to Withdraw Consent: Where processing relies on consent, you may withdraw your consent at any time.
